CVE-2022-44355

CVE-2022-44355 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Contec Solarview Compact Firmware with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-79.

Key facts

Description

SolarView Compact 7.0 is vulnerable to Cross-site Scripting (XSS) via /network_test.php.

How severe is CVE-2022-44355?
CVE-2022-44355 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.1,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over network with low attack complexity, requires no privileges and user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is low, integrity low, and availability none.
Is CVE-2022-44355 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 2% (74th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
